• español
    • English
  • Politics
  • English 
    • español
    • English
  • Login
View Item 
  •   Institutional Repository ULima
  • Artículos
  • 4. En conferencias y otros eventos
  • Ingeniería de Sistemas
  • View Item
  •   Institutional Repository ULima
  • Artículos
  • 4. En conferencias y otros eventos
  • Ingeniería de Sistemas
  • View Item
JavaScript is disabled for your browser. Some features of this site may not work without it.

Source to source compiler for the automatic parallelization of JavaScript code

Thumbnail
Date
2021
Author(s)
Diaz Baskakov, Serguei Ramiro Ramirovich
Gutiérrez Cárdenas, Juan Manuel
Metadata
Show full item record
Abstract
This work focuses on the development of a source-to-source compiler for the automatic parallelization of JavaScript code. The proposed compiler transforms the input code to an AST (Abstract syntax tree). Afterward, we applied a dependence analysis, followed by fusion and fission techniques. As a later part, new portions of code are inserted to parallelize specific sections of the original program. From the modified AST obtained, we return a new JavaScript code. From our experimentations, we can conclude that our solution reduces the execution time by parallelizing loops, but only if they do not use significant amounts of data, and the complexity of them is not concentrated in a small number of iterations.
URI
https://hdl.handle.net/20.500.12724/17570
DOI
https://doi.org/10.1109/INTERCON52678.2021.9532645
How to cite
Diaz Baskakov, S. & Gutierrez Cardenas, J. (2021). Source to source compiler for the automatic parallelization of JavaScript code. In Proceedings of the 2021 IEEE 28th International Conference on Electronics, Electrical Engineering and Computing, INTERCON 2021, Lima, Peru, August 2021. https://doi.org/10.1109/INTERCON52678.2021.9532645
Publisher
IEEE
Subject
Parallel processing (Electronic computers)
JavaScript (Computer program language)
Parallel programming (Computer science)
Proceso paralelo (Informática)
JavaScript (Lenguaje de programación)
Programación en paralelo
Event
IEEE International Congress on Electronics, Electrical Engineering and Computing (INTERCON)
Collections
  • Ingeniería de Sistemas [73]


Contact Us: [email protected]

Todos los derechos reservados. Diseñado por Chimera Software
 

 

Browse

All of RepositoryCommunities & CollectionsBy Issue DateAuthorsTitlesSubjectsAdvisorsAuthors UlimaDocument typeThis CollectionBy Issue DateAuthorsTitlesSubjectsAdvisorsAuthors UlimaDocument type

My Account

LoginRegister

Statistics

View Usage Statistics

Contact Us: [email protected]

Todos los derechos reservados. Diseñado por Chimera Software